怎样在jquery easyui 中组合使用校验validType

发布于 2021-11-14 12:56:05 字数 325 浏览 854 评论 3

   就是在:

     <input  class="input_txtbox easyui-validatebox" type="text" size="18" name="baseInfomation.contactMan"
           required="true" validType="length[2,10]"  validType="spacial_character" />

中组合使用

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(3

网名女生简单气质 2021-11-17 00:49:35

你好,请问下怎么修改的源码的?

乞讨 2021-11-16 05:25:31

如果我既要校验它的长度,又要校验它是否含有特殊字符呢?

  如果写到一个方法里,提示的时候不好写,有不方便重用。刚才我改了源代码,可以用了

离去的眼神 2021-11-15 04:43:26

暂时是没有办法组合多种验证的。

如果有特殊的需求,其实是可以扩展jquery-eseayui的验证方法的(也就是自己写一个验证方法):

validType="myfunc[param0, param1,param2]"

扩展函数如下:

$.extend($.fn.validatebox.defaults.rules, {
        myfunc: {
            validator: function(value, param){

                  param[0];//param0

                  param[1];//param1

                  param[2];//param1

                  rs = true || false;//'what you validation';

                 //@todo.....
                 return rs ;
            },
            message: '请输入长度大于 {0} 的数据.'
        }

}

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文